Basic Concepts of Sealing Washers

Sealing washers are mechanical components designed to create a seal between two surfaces. Their primary function in mechanical systems is to prevent the leakage of fluids or gases and to maintain system pressure. They operate by being compressed between two surfaces, creating a barrier that prevents the passage of substances through the joint 1.

Installation Considerations

When installing the 3336402 Sealing Washer, it is important to follow guidelines and best practices to ensure its effectiveness. Preparatory steps may include cleaning the surfaces where the washer will be placed to ensure a good seal. The tools required for installation are typically simple, but it is important to avoid common pitfalls such as over-tightening, which can damage the washer or the surfaces it is sealing.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Common problems associated with sealing washers include leaks or failure to create a seal. These issues can often be diagnosed by inspecting the washer for signs of wear or damage. Troubleshooting steps may involve replacing the washer or adjusting the components it is sealing to ensure a better fit.

Sealing Washer 3336402 Compatibility with Cummins Engines

The Sealing Washer part number 3336402, manufactured by Cummins, is designed to fit seamlessly with a variety of Cummins engines. This washer plays a role in ensuring the integrity of the engine’s sealing system, preventing leaks and maintaining operational efficiency.

Group 1: QSV81G, QSV91G, QSW/QSV82

The engines QSV81G, QSV91G, and QSW/QSV82 are part of the same family, sharing similar design principles and components. The Sealing Washer 3336402 is engineered to fit these engines perfectly, providing a reliable seal where needed. Its precision fit ensures that it can withstand the operational pressures and temperatures these engines generate.

Role of Part 3336402 Sealing Washer in Engine Systems

The Part 3336402 Sealing Washer is a component in maintaining the integrity and efficiency of various engine systems. Its primary function is to ensure a tight seal between different components, preventing leaks and maintaining pressure within the system.

Air Intake and Exhaust Systems

In the Air Intake Assembly Manifold and Air Outlet Assembly Pipe, the Sealing Washer is used to secure connections, ensuring that air flows smoothly into and out of the engine without any leaks. This is vital for maintaining the correct air-fuel mixture and ensuring optimal engine performance.

Cooling Systems

Within the Engine Oil Cooler and Oil Cooler Assembly, the Sealing Washer plays a role in sealing connections between the cooler and the engine oil passages. This prevents coolant or oil leaks, which could lead to overheating or contamination of the lubricants.

Fuel Systems

In the Fuel Assembly Filter and Fuel Assembly Prefilter, the Sealing Washer is employed to seal the connections between the filter housing and the fuel lines. This ensures that fuel is delivered cleanly and under the correct pressure to the engine, without any contaminants or leaks.

Lubrication Systems

The Lubricating Oil Pump and Oil Assembly Pan utilize the Sealing Washer to maintain the integrity of oil passages and connections. This ensures that lubricant is distributed effectively throughout the engine, reducing friction and wear on moving parts.

Cylinder and Gear Assemblies

In the Cylinder Sub-Assembly Block and Gear Assembly Housing, the Sealing Washer is for sealing connections that prevent oil leaks and maintain the pressure needed for proper lubrication and operation of these components.

Miscellaneous Assemblies

The Sealing Washer is also integral in various other assemblies such as the Manifold Air Intake Assembly, Manifold Intake Assembly, and Single Fuel Filter Assembly. In each case, it ensures that connections are secure, preventing leaks and maintaining system efficiency.
